What is ADHD?
ADHD is defined by consistent pat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. click through the following web page can significantly impact a person's academic, social, and occupational performance. Although ADHD is typically identified in youth, it can continue into adulthood, sometimes presenting different challenges.
Signs of ADHD
Symptoms of ADHD can be categorized broadly into two types: negligence and hyperactivity-impulsivity.
Inattention:
- Difficulty sustaining attention in jobs
- Regularly loses products necessary for tasks
- Trouble organizing jobs and activities
- Easily distracted by extraneous stimuli
Hyperactivity and Impulsivity:
- Fidgeting or tapping hands or feet
- Talking excessively
- Disrupting or invading others' discussions
- Trouble waiting for one's turn
Acknowledging these signs early is essential, as ADHD can impact educational outcomes, social relationships, and overall lifestyle.
Why Choose a Private ADHD Assessment?
In the UK, ADHD assessments can be conducted through the National Health Service (NHS) or privately. Here are numerous factors individuals in Edinburgh might choose a private assessment:
- Faster Access to Care: Waiting times for NHS assessments can be prolonged. Private assessments frequently enable quicker access to physician.
- Personalized Attention: Private assessments usually pay for individuals more time with their clinicians, causing a tailored and comprehensive assessment.
- Versatility in Scheduling: Private services offer more options for scheduling visits, accommodating personal and professional commitments.
- Comprehensive Diagnostic Tools: Private clinics typically utilize modern diagnostic tools and techniques, which can boost overall evaluation precision.
What to Expect From a Private ADHD Assessment in Edinburgh
A private ADHD assessment typically follows a number of core components:
- Initial Consultation: This conference involves going over symptoms, medical history, and any previous assessments. It is necessary for the clinician to comprehend the person's particular experiences.
- Questionnaires and Rating Scales: Patients may be asked to finish standardized rating scales to examine the seriousness of their symptoms and their influence on daily functioning.
- Clinical Interview: An in-depth scientific interview is typically conducted to gather detailed details concerning household history, social interactions, and academic or occupational performance.
- Observations: In some cases, clinicians may ask for interaction observations, especially for children, to examine behaviors in various settings.
- Feedback Session: After the evaluation is complete, the clinician will offer feedback, talking about the outcomes and prospective treatment choices, consisting of medication and behavioral therapies.
Normal Timeline
Stage of Assessment | Estimated Duration |
---|---|
Preliminary Consultation | 1-- 1.5 hours |
Questionnaires Completion | 30-- 60 minutes |
Scientific Interview | 1-- 2 hours |
Feedback Session | 1 hour |
Overall Assessment Time | 3.5-- 5 hours |
Expenses and Considerations
The cost of a private ADHD assessment in Edinburgh can differ substantially based on the clinic and the degree of the examination. Typically, an assessment might range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500. Extra costs may emerge for follow-up assessments or treatment prescriptions.
